When should I book my B&B in Locust Grove?
When you're dreaming of a escape to Locust Grove, be sure to take into account the year-round temperatures.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 79°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 43°F. Average annual precipitation for Locust Grove is 53 inches.
What is there to do in Locust Grove?
When you want to spend some time in the great outdoors, Lake Hudson and Fort Gibson Lake are some notable spots. Pryor Creek Golf Course and Sequoyah State Park are also some sites to visit if you want to see more of the area.
How can I get to and around Locust Grove?
Mapping out your trip in and around Locust Grove is easy with these transportation options. Fly into Tulsa International Airport (TUL), which is located 40.3 mi (64.8 km) from the city center. If you'd like to explore around the area, you may want a rental car for your journey.
